## Environments — Quillhook Handlers

Quillhook runs serverless handlers in three environments: dev, staging, and prod. Cold starts are the main difference: dev keeps zero warm instances, staging keeps one, and prod pre-warms a small pool during business hours in the Marleth region. If cold-start latency regresses, check the warm-pool settings first. Each environment is provisioned with the configuration values shown below.

config for yahof-tajop:
zorath:
  pin: 7493
  metrics_host: metrics.zorath.tolvaqsys.internal
  tenant: praiel
  seal: seal_fd9cd4f1

Meeting notes — Staff Party Planning, 4th session

Attendees agreed the two raffle drums hired from Brightspin Events will arrive Friday morning. Office manager to clear space in the copy room and keep the ticket rolls locked until the draw. Because the drums come pre-loaded with sealed prize envelopes, the courier exchange follows the instruction below.

dispatch memo: the istwyn norwyn courier leaves the lamael kaswyn briwyn tamix jorael gorix zoreth holir ledger at gate 3079 under passcode 677723

Minutes — Management Meeting

Prepared for the incoming director.

Agenda: training budget, next year. Agreed: headline budget flat; reallocate ten percent from external courses to in-house delivery. Vendor review of Kestrelworks Academy due by quarter end. Leadership programme deferred pending headcount decisions. Compliance training ring-fenced. Action owners assigned; tracker circulated. No dissent recorded. The confidential note on business plans follows immediately below.

confidential, kahog-bawif: The northern region missed its Pramir quota by 20.0 percent last quarter. Casaxek Freight plans to lower the Fraion list price by 41.5 percent in December. The finance team signed off on a budget of $236.4 million for Project Druius. The renewal with Fenysix Partners closes at $91.3 million a year, 2.1 percent below the last contract.

Hey Priya,

Handover for the sync notes: the Lampwick flag-rollout framework shipped its staged-percentage feature last night. Rollouts above 50% now require a second approver — expect some grumbling. One flaky test in the kill-switch path is quarantined, tracked for next sprint. Nothing paged overnight. If anyone at the sync wants details, the framework lead can be reached at the address below.

escalation mailbox, bagef-bagag: oliax.drumir.jorath@crelvolabs.test